Australian soap Neighbours returns to screens on September 18th with its first new episodes since last year’s cancellation.
Previously airing in the UK on Channel 5, the show has been revived by Freevee, the Amazon owned free streaming service, in partnership with producers Freemantle and Australia’s Network 10 which retains domestic first run rights.
Freevee will also be screening episodes in the US and the series will be available via Prime Video in Canada, Ireland, South Africa, Australia, and New Zealand.
The new epsidoes star Alan Fletcher, Annie Jones, Candice Leask, Emerald Chan, Georgie Stone, Jackie Woodburne, Lloyd Will, Lucinda Armstrong Hall, Lucinda Cowden, Marley Williams, Naomi Rukavina, Rebekah Elmaloglou, Riley Bryant, Ryan Moloney, Sara West, Shiv Palekar, Stefan Dennis, Tim Kano, and Xavier Molyneux as series regulars.
April Rose Pengilly, Guy Pearce, Ian Smith, Jodi Gordon, Melissa Bell, and Mischa Barton will feature as guest stars.
In addition to the new episodes, Freevee is hosting previous seasons of the show on demand and as FAST channels.
Jason Herbison, Neighbours’ Executive Producer, said: “All the cast and crew are incredibly excited that Ramsay Street will officially welcome viewers again to the neighbourhood on 18 September in the UK and Australia, and also be introduced to brand new audiences in the US and Canada when the new chapter of Neighbours is unveiled.”
